"About the Master Class"

Artificial Intelligence (AI) is no longer a distant concept—it’s an active driver of transformation across industries, and the legal profession is no exception. From streamlining time-consuming tasks like document review, legal research, and contract analysis to enabling predictive analytics that inform case strategies, AI is empowering legal professionals to achieve more in less time. By automating routine processes, AI enables lawyers and legal teams to dedicate their expertise to complex problem-solving, client advocacy, and innovation.

However, alongside its promises, the rise of AI also brings significant challenges for societies—and especially for lawyers. Issues surrounding ethics, accountability, and the evolving role of legal professionals raise profound questions about the future of the profession. In this masterclass, we will explore the key opportunities and challenges AI presents to the legal field.

Additionally, we’ll examine how legal education is adapting to this new revolution, both in the methods we use to teach and the evolving content of legal curricula. Dr. François Delerue is an Assistant Professor of International Law at IE University and a member of the Jean Monnet Centre of Excellence for Law and Automation (Lawtomation). He is also an Associate Fellow of The Hague Program on International Cyber Security and the GEODE Center (Paris 8 University). His book ‘Cyber Operations and International Law’ was published by Cambridge University Press in 2020 and was awarded the 2021 Book Prize of the European Society for International Law. He recently co-edited, together with Fabio Cristiano, Dennis Broeders, Frédérick Douzet and Aude Géry, a collective book on ‘Artificial Intelligence and International Conflict in Cyberspace’ published by Routledge (available in Open Access).



 



Dr. Delerue conducts research focusing predominantly on the application of international law to cyberspace. More broadly, he is interested in how new technologies and activities (space activities, cyber, robotics and artificial intelligence) challenge international law and international relations. Dr. Delerue frequently lectured at Sciences Po, the International Institute for Humanitarian Law at Sanremo (Italy), the French War College (École de Guerre) and in the Master in Cybersecurity of the French Military Academy of Saint-Cyr. He is frequently invited to present at conferences and give guest lectures internationally.



 



Prior to joining IE University, Dr. Delerue worked as a Senior Researcher in Cybersecurity Governance at Leiden University and as a Research Fellow in Cyberdefense and International Law at the Institute for Strategic Research (Institut de Recherche Stratégique de l’École Militaire – IRSEM, Paris, France) of the French Ministry of Defense.



 



He holds a Master of Laws from the Sorbonne Law School (Paris 1 University), an LL.M. in Comparative, European and International Laws from the European University Institute (EUI, Florence, Italy) and a Ph.D. in Law from the EUI.
